Subtract 3/10 from 28/45

28/45 - 3/10 is 29/90.

Steps for subtracting f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 45 and 10 is 90

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 90
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 45 × 2 = 90,
    28/45 = 28 × 2/45 × 2 = 56/90
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 10 × 9 = 90,
    3/10 = 3 × 9/10 × 9 = 27/90
  4. Subtract the two like fractions:
    56/90 - 27/90 = 56 - 27/90 = 29/90
